Subcloning and the Biochemical Identification of the Bacillus subtilis ribR gene. Solovieva, I., Kreneva, R., Polanuer, B., Kozlov, Y., & Perumov, D. Russian Journal of Genetics, 34(6):693-695, 1998. cited By 0

The PCR copy of the ribR gene of Bacillus subtilis was subcloned in Escherichia coli cells under the control of the phage T7 inducible promoter. The polypeptide of 26 kDa corresponding to the 690-bp gene is the product of the ribR gene. The protein encoded by the ribR gene is flavokinase, and the riboflavin-reduced form is the substrate for it.
